Triumphant Vulva is a very sweet vulva. It's strong on the almond blossom and lotus, which are sweet on their own, but the sweetness is amped up by the vanilla and cream notes. The amber and tea rose are present as well, with the latter becoming more noticeable over time and reminding me somewhat of Tea Roses and Lace. But the lotus and amber also bring to mind Blossoming Vulva -- only, this is much, much sweeter. The almond blossom has far more longevity than straight-up almond, the lotus isn't bubblegum-y, and tea rose doesn't always play nice on me, but it's being kind to me in this one. 

 

Sometimes I sniff this and love it, other times, I wonder if it might be too sweet. :think: I'll probably deathmatch this with the new Almond Blossoms scent when I get it to be sure I need both, but it's definitely one for fans of creamy, sweet florals. :heart:

On application strong cream soda and sweet lotus. As it dries down the florals start coming forward,  with neither the almond blossoms or rose standing out in particular, they’ve combined to this soft, lovely floral combo. The amber is chilling in the background, just sort of propping everything up. This is still very much about the lotus on me though and the lotus seems quite attached to the cream; I have yet to get one without the other. I would describe this as lotus cream soda accompanied by soft florals and one amber. It’s a very pleasant, very feminine scent that I’m glad to have it in my collection.

On me Triumphant Vulva starts out with the sweet lotus and almond blossom. Someone above described the lotus as smelling like watery pink bubblegum and on me that is an accurate description.  Its a sweet, watery floral on me. I can also pick out the almond blossom in the initial phase. 

 

After it has settled I still get the lotus but it is mixed mixed with the cream and vanilla. I don't get much amber or rose - they are in the background for me. It is a lovely, creamy scent . The lotus and Vanilla give me summery vibes but it would also be perfect for everyday wear, any time of the year. I really like creamy, sweet scents so this is a win for me.
